1. Mad Max: Fury Road
In 2015, Kravitz starred in the critically acclaimed action film "Mad Max: Fury Road," which was directed by George Miller. The film, which also starred Tom Hardy and Charlize Theron, was a massive commercial and critical success, grossing over $375 million worldwide and receiving 10 Oscar nominations. Kravitz played the role of Toast the Knowing, one of the members of the rebel alliance that opposes the tyrannical Immortan Joe.
Her performance in the film was praised by critics and audiences alike, with many noting her ability to convey both strength and vulnerability in her character. Kravitz's portrayal of Toast helped solidify her status as a rising star in Hollywood.
2. Dope
In 2015, Kravitz also starred in the coming-of-age comedy-drama "Dope," which was directed by Rick Famuyiwa. The film, which also starred Shameik Moore and Tony Revolori, follows a group of high school students in the rough neighborhood of Inglewood, California, as they navigate their way through life, love, and the challenges of growing up.
Kravitz played the role of Nakia, a smart and independent college student who catches the eye of the film's protagonist, Malcolm. Her performance in the film was widely praised, with many critics noting her ability to bring depth and nuance to her character.
3. Fantastic Beasts and Where to Find Them
In 2016, Kravitz joined the cast of the "Harry Potter" spin-off film "Fantastic Beasts and Where to Find Them," which was directed by David Yates. The film, which also starred Eddie Redmayne, Katherine Waterston, and Colin Farrell, takes place in the wizarding world of New York in the 1920s.
Kravitz played the role of Leta Lestrange, a former love interest of Newt Scamander. Her performance in the film was praised by many, with some critics noting her ability to bring a sense of mystery and complexity to her character.
